Rule 95. Other Family Law Services and Resources
(c) Substance Abuse Services. In a case involving legal decision-making or parenting time, the court may order substance abuse screening and random testing of a party if there is an allegation or showing that the party has abused alcohol or drugs, including prescription medication. The court must designate the frequency of testing and determine which party is responsible for paying for screening and testing services.
(f) Domestic Violence Services. To further the court's goals of preventing and protecting parties and children from domestic violence, the court may use family violence prevention services, such as family violence prevention centers and victim advocacy services. In appropriate cases, the court may refer parties to services for victims and batterers, such as those licensed by the Arizona Department of Health Services.
